In 2020, Brook, IN had 809 White (Non-Hispanic) residents, 24.52 times more than any other race or ethnicity.

33 Other (Hispanic) and 130 White (Hispanic) residents lived in Brook, IN in 2020, which were the second and third largest ethnic groups.

Hispanic people 163 made up 16.3% of the population of Brook, IN.

As of 2020, 12.3% of citizens in Brook, IN (123) were born abroad. This was down from the national average of 13.5% and higher than 11.1% in 2019, which means there was a decline in the overseas-born population rate.

As of 2020, 87.7% of residents in Brook, IN were US citizens. This was lower than the national average of 98.6% and down from 88.9% in 2019, which means the rate of citizenship was dropping.

85.99% of residents in Brook speak only English, while 14.01% speak other languages. The most common non-English language is Spanish, which is spoken by 13.26% of the population.
